Desktop Support Engineer

00069712211

Excellent Opportunity for a Level 2 Desktop Support Technician who provides technical support for hardware, software, and network-related issues escalated from Level 1 support. This role is responsible for diagnosing and resolving complex incidents, fulfilling service requests, managing IT assets, and ensuring timely resolution of technical problems in accordance with defined Service Level Agreements (SLAs). The ideal candidate combines strong troubleshooting skills with excellent customer service and the ability to work independently on moderately complex technical issues.

Key Responsibilities

Incident Management

  • Serve as the escalation point for Level 1 support, handling tickets that require deeper technical investigation
  • Diagnose and resolve hardware issues including desktops, laptops, printers, monitors, docking stations, and peripherals
  • Troubleshoot software issues including operating systems (Windows/macOS), productivity suites (Microsoft 365, Google Workspace), and business-critical applications
  • Resolve network connectivity issues at the endpoint level (Wi-Fi, VPN, LAN, DNS/IP conflicts)
  • Perform root cause analysis for recurring incidents and document findings
  • Prioritize and manage incident tickets based on severity, impact, and SLA requirements
  • Escalate unresolved or highly complex issues to Level 3 support or specialized teams (network, server, security)

Service Request Management

  • Process and fulfill service requests such as new hardware provisioning, software installations, account setup, and access changes
  • Manage the full lifecycle of IT assets — imaging, deployment, configuration, and decommissioning of desktops and laptops
  • Coordinate hardware/software procurement requests with vendors or internal procurement teams
  • Perform user onboarding/offboarding tasks including equipment setup, account provisioning, and access de-provisioning
  • Maintain and update the IT asset inventory and Configuration Management Database (CMDB)

Troubleshooting & Technical Support

  • Perform advanced diagnostics using tools such as Event Viewer, Task Manager, Command Prompt/PowerShell, Terminal, and remote monitoring tools
  • Troubleshoot Active Directory account issues (password resets, lockouts, group policy conflicts)
  • Support imaging and deployment tools (SCCM, Intune, JAMF, or equivalent MDM platforms)
  • Diagnose and resolve printer, scanner, and peripheral connectivity issues
  • Support mobile device management (MDM) for company-issued smartphones and tablets
  • Perform OS reinstalls, driver updates, and firmware upgrades as needed
  • Troubleshoot email client issues (Outlook, Exchange, Gmail) including profile corruption and sync errors

Documentation & Reporting

  • Document all incident resolutions, workarounds, and knowledge base articles for future reference
  • Maintain accurate records in the ITSM ticketing system (ServiceNow, Jira Service Management, Freshservice, or similar)
  • Contribute to and maintain internal knowledge base and standard operating procedures (SOPs)
  • Provide regular status reports and trend analysis on recurring issues to management

Customer Service & Communication

  • Deliver professional, courteous, and timely support to end users via phone, email, chat, and in-person
  • Communicate technical information clearly to non-technical users
  • Manage user expectations regarding timelines and resolution steps
  • Follow up on open tickets to ensure customer satisfaction and closure

Compliance & Security

  • Ensure all support activities comply with company IT security policies and data privacy regulations
  • Apply security patches, antivirus updates, and endpoint protection configurations
  • Identify and report potential security incidents (phishing, malware, unauthorized access)
  • Support compliance audits by providing accurate asset and access documentation
